Mayor McDermott Announces Relocation of American Stair Corporation to Hammond


CATEGORY: Mayor's Office, News

American Stair Corporation, the country’s leading stair manufacturer which is currently located in Romeoville, Illinois, is relocating their state of the art production facility to Hammond, Indiana in 2015. They have purchased a formerly vacant 72,000 square foot building, with over 8 acres of land, at 3520 Calumet Ave, in North Hammond. They will invest around $3.8 million into what will soon be their new headquarters. Approximately 135 employees will relocate to this new facility, and they are projecting 45 additional new jobs opening in the next three years.

Mayor Thomas M. McDermott, Jr. is pleased to welcome such a well-established company to Hammond but also mentioned it was a team effort. “Without the support of the RDA and the IEDC, this very important economic development opportunity may have never come to fruition.” “We want to thank them for their hard work and their support of Hammond.”

“We have been working very hard negotiating with different Illinois companies over the past several years and in the end, American Stair realized the economic outlook in Indiana, and specifically in Hammond, is very bright”, said Phil Taillon, Director of Planning and Development for Hammond. “American Stair is the first of two Illinois companies that are relocating their headquarters to Hammond in 2015. The other Illinois business will make their announcement very soon.”

American Stair has been providing quality Stair Systems throughout the United States for over 59 years. With projects completed as far reaching as San Francisco, Miami, Phoenix, and Anchorage, and as close to home as Indianapolis, American Stair’s precision manufacturing and design of steel stairs and railings makes them the number one stair manufacturer in the country.

Approximately 30 employees will start working at the new American Stair facility by the end of March this year.

“There are people looking for jobs right now”, said Africa Tarver, Director of Economic Development for Hammond, “and every time we bring a new business to Hammond, we create new opportunities for Hammond residents and beyond.”
